CVE-2026-1725 is a high-severity vulnerability rated 7.5/10 on the CVSS scale. GitLab has remediated an issue in GitLab CE/EE affecting versions from 18.9 before 18.9.1 that could have under certain conditions, allowed an unauthenticated user to cause denial of service by sending specially crafted requests to a CI jobs API endpoint.. EPSS estimates a 0.35%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
